Plans to convene and discuss how the court would operate were scrapped. And he distinctly remembers being told by a high-ranking court official that the special tribunal never got any cases because \u201cthe FBI blocked any cases being sent to us.\u201d<\/p><p>\u201cI have no idea why,\u201d Wolin said. \u201cAs far as I was concerned, it died.\u201d<\/p><p>Last week, the DOJ revived it, filing its first application to the court \u2014 a process shrouded in mystery that doesn\u2019t even include the name of the person it seeks to deport or why. Prosecutors with its National Security Division presented the case directly to Judge Joan Ericksen, a U.S. District judge in Minnesota who also serves as the ATRC\u2019s chief judge.<\/p><p>The only public part of the July 15  is a cover page that makes reference to the classified nature of the case, first <span><u>reported<\/u><\/span> by Court Watch. Prosecutors presented their arguments to Ericksen behind closed doors on July 16, and she responded with a  demanding more information.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cThe court had questions about the nexus that the government alleges between the actions of the respondent and the specific sections and subsections it invokes with respect to those actions,\u201d she wrote.<\/p><p>The judge gave prosecutors until this Wednesday to include additional \u201cfactual or legal analysis to satisfy its statutory obligations\u201d in its application, but the court website didn\u2019t show any additional public filings on Thursday morning.<\/p><p>Congress created the court with 1996\u2019s <span><u>Antiterrorism and Effective Death Penalty Act<\/u><\/span>, a Republican-led pushback on the Clinton administration that limited death row appeals and made it easier to deport immigrants convicted of crimes. Then-Rep. Chuck Schumer (D-New York) called it a \u201cbetter-than-nothing anti-terrorism bill\u201d that he would \u201csadly and reluctantly\u201d support. President Bill Clinton signed it into law.<\/p><p>Then-Sen. Bob Smith, a New Hampshire Republican, tucked the <span><u>provision<\/u><\/span> for a new, secret deportation court into the bill. Smith said it would be modeled after the Foreign Intelligence Surveillance Act court, which considers security agency requests for surveillance warrants against foreigners inside the United States.<\/p><p>Warning of a growing threat of terrorism, Smith envisioned a legal process that would allow prosecutors to withhold classified evidence from an immigrant accused of terrorism.<\/p><p>He also noted the bill was passed \u201cin memory of the one-year anniversary of the Oklahoma City bombings,\u201d despite the FBI <span><u>calling<\/u><\/span> it \u201cthe deadliest act of homegrown terrorism in U.S. history.\u201d The bombing was planned and perpetrated by Timothy McVeigh, a U.S. Army veteran who <span><u>joined<\/u><\/span> the Ku Klux Klan and counted the racist book \u201cThe Turner Diaries\u201d among his favorite literature.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cFar too often, deporting dangerous terrorists is complicated and difficult for our law enforcement officials. The bill we passed tonight would alleviate some of the problems with this process,\u201d Smith said in a press release at the time.<\/p><p>Smith is now a member of the Trump\u2019s administration\u2019s <span><u>Homeland Security Advisory Council<\/u><\/span>. He did not respond to a request for comment.<\/p><p>During congressional debate over the bill, then-Sen. Joe Biden criticized what he called \u201ca secret hearing, using secret evidence.\u201d He envisioned a defendant saying, \u201cHey, tell me who said I was a terrorist. How do you know that?\u201d only to have the government respond, \u201cOh, no, we can\u2019t tell you. We know you did it, and we can\u2019t tell you how we know.\u201d<\/p><p>Part of the new law was immediately used in the summer of 1996 to crack down on immigrants, with the Supreme Court ordering the 9th U.S. Circuit Court of Appeals to reconsider its postponement of an Egyptian man\u2019s deportation over selling $100 worth of hashish.<\/p><p>But the Clinton DOJ refused to file a terrorist deportation case in the special court, prompting then-Sen. Orrin Hatch to write to Vice President Al Gore later that year to complain that not \u201ca single terrorist alien [has] been deported pursuant to the terrorist alien removal provisions.\u201d The letter cited the Centennial Olympic Park bombing in Atlanta that summer, which investigators later found was carried out not by an immigrant but by U.S. citizen <span><u>Eric Rudolph<\/u><\/span>, an anti-abortion zealot.<\/p><p>Wolin, the retired judge, recalled how he got put on the new tribunal. A Supreme Court administrative assistant called Wolin, then a trial judge in New Jersey, to inform him that the chief justice wanted to appoint him to something called the Alien Terrorist Removal Court.<\/p><p>\u201cIt sounded like something I would be interested in doing, but we never received a case,\u201d said Wolin, who still keeps a 2002 letter signed by Rehnquist in a plaque hanging on a wall in his basement.<\/p><p>Liam O\u2019Grady, another retired federal judge who served on the special court from 2021 to 2023, said he never held any meetings with fellow judges on this assignment either. He said the current case\u2019s true nature is anyone\u2019s guess.<\/p><p>O\u2019Grady acknowledged that it would make little sense for the U.S. government not to imprison a person deemed a true danger to the American public \u2014 unless, that is, some spy agency has concluded that convicting the person would require exposing sensitive information or espionage tactics in open court.<\/p><p>However, the U.S. justice system already has an established process for handling this kind of volatile evidence: the Classified Information Procedures Act of 1980, which allows defense lawyers with security clearances to build their cases while keeping their clients largely in the dark. This process has been used in cases against government employees accused of selling military secrets, foreign secret agents and even President Donald Trump when he was charged with retaining classified documents at Mar-a-Lago.<\/p>\n<p>So why go this route for the first time in 30 years? O\u2019Grady reasoned the DOJ might head to the Alien Terrorist Removal Court if the evidence is so sensitive that the government isn\u2019t even willing to share it with a vetted defense lawyer \u2014 or expose vague summaries of it in open court. The ATRC permits the government to present evidence directly to a judge without the typical due process that allows a defendant to understand the nature of the charges against them.<\/p><p>According to a 2015 <span><u>legal paper<\/u><\/span> written by Jonathan H. Yu, then an adviser to DOJ immigration lawyers, lawful permanent residents accused in this special court get an extra layer of protection via a panel of vetted attorneys who may review the evidence in the judge\u2019s chambers to \u201cchallenge the veracity of that classified information.\u201d<\/p><p>A 2008 <span><u>legal paper<\/u><\/span> written by a Duke University law student noted that the court\u2019s procedure \u201cdoes not implicate the Sixth Amendment right to confront one\u2019s accuser because ATRC proceedings are immigration rather than criminal proceedings\u201d and the accused are non-citizens.<\/p><p>A provision in the <span><u>law<\/u><\/span> says the accused person doesn\u2019t even have the right to challenge evidence that was illegally obtained.<\/p><p>American law professors David Cole and Stephen Vladeck decried these exceptions to widely accepted civil rights in an essay included in a 2014 legal compendium, \u201cReasoning Rights: Comparative Judicial Engagement.\u201d<\/p><p>\u201cThe right to confront the evidence used to deprive a person of his liberty is essential to fundamental (and indeed, constitutional) notions of fairness,\u201d Cole and Vladeck wrote.<\/p>\n<p>They noted that Canada\u2019s supreme court in 2007 rejected that government\u2019s attempt to deport several men accused of Islamist extremism while relying on a secretive court and hidden evidence. (One of the men is an imam named Adil Charkaoui who would give a speech in 2023 calling for Allah to \u201ckill the enemies of the people of Gaza,\u201d which <span><u>led to an investigation<\/u><\/span> by the Royal Canadian Mounted Police but no criminal charges.)<\/p><p>The Canadian supreme court decision led the country to adopt a system in which defendants are still kept in the dark but third-party \u201ccleared counsel\u201d can see secret evidence and make legal challenges on their behalf.<\/p><p>That experience could serve as a warning as the United States begins to employ its secret deportation court for the first time.<\/p><p>O\u2019Grady, who was a federal district judge in Virginia, suspects that the DOJ never filed a terrorist deportation case until now because \u201cit\u2019s out of sight, out of mind, and it\u2019s never been used because no one knew how to use it.\u201d<\/p><p>But he said he recognizes concerns over the Trump administration\u2019s attempt to expand the definition of \u201cterrorism\u201d with two executive orders that aim to <span><u>designate anti-fascists<\/u><\/span> as a \u201cdomestic terrorist organization\u201d and <span><u>direct law enforcement<\/u><\/span> to combat those who hold views considered to display \u201canti-Americanism,\u201d \u201canti-capitalism\u201d and \u201cextremism on migration, race, and gender.\u201d<\/p><p>\u201cIt\u2019s not an idle thought.
